What makes our centre special:
At our centre, culturally inclusive programs are embedded into daily routines so that every child feels a sense of belonging, no matter their home language or background.
Our Little Language Explorers program runs daily across all rooms. It provides children consistent access to age-appropriate language learning through nursery rhymes, writing, and reading in funded kinder.
We also have a social-emotional learning program that uses puppets to build emotional intelligence, empathy, and resilience. It supports children in recognising and managing their feelings, developing peer relationships, and practising calming strategies.
Our centre also proudly connects children to the natural world through ‘Plant to Plate’. In this program, children grow, harvest, and cook food alongside chef Priscilla, learning the value of sustainability and healthy eating.

Children need to feel safe and supported to learn and grow, so we promote key educator relationships between our educators and children. Your child will have at least one educator (their key educator) who takes them under their wing and really gets to know them. 
Our Key Educator relationships help children form secure attachments. Educators work closely with smaller groups and individual children to better understand each child. These relationships lead to improved outcomes for children as we foster more communication between families and educators. 
We inform families regularly about their child's progress and welcome family involvement in our centre events and activities.
